iii.<br />

Birr Notes that are in Bad Conditions<br />

a) Birr notes that are in bad physical conditions should be kept separately,<br />

according to their denominations, segregated from the Birr notes that are<br />

still in good condition. Any mutilated or damaged Birr note should be<br />

withdrawn from circulation and kept together with the other Birr notes that<br />

are like it so that it may not be re-issued by mistake. However old, every time<br />

a Birr note of a certain denomination reaches 100 in number, it should be<br />

counted, verified and wrapped and treated like all other bundles of new Birr<br />

notes. After all the counting, wrapping and signing is completed, however, a<br />

stamp should be affixed to each bundle, to both sides thereof, with a large<br />

rubber stamp marked “DETERIORATED” with bold letters, so that the<br />

stamping appears on the full length of the bundle. Once a bundle is<br />

obliterated with such a stamp, it is highly improbable that it could be issued<br />

again by mistake for circulation.<br />

b) The damaged or mutilated Birr notes presented at the counter of the<br />

Commercial Bank of Ethiopia for redemption of their value shall be treated<br />

by the guide line of NBE.<br />
